About 3 Խնձոր ռեստորան.

3 Խնձոր sits on Jrvezh's 19th Street in Arabkir, a residential quarter east of Republic Square. It's a small-scale Armenian kitchen—the kind where locals land for straightforward, daily cooking rather than ceremony. Ambiance is utilitarian: this is fuel and family space, not destination dining. Expect home-style Armenian plates (khorovatz, lula, khash-adjacent comfort work) at roughly 4500 AMD per head, making it accessible for weekday eating. The restaurant draws Arabkir residents and nearby office workers; it's not positioned for tourism or special occasions. Rating data is thin (2 reviews, 5-star aggregate), so treat early impressions with appropriate caution. Phone ahead if you're making a trip.
